Transaction 2314b0505ba1368f4450253a21600f55104cf147f6fcb7bdc77d706e2c678866
1 Input
1 Output
-
2314b0505ba1368f4450253a21600f55104cf147f6fcb7bdc77d706e2c678866:0
- value
- 1153386
- script pubkey
- OP_0 OP_PUSHBYTES_20 387f755c06df917ee004e0ea6a8e302718850320
- address
- ltc1q8plh2hqxm7ghacqyur4x4r3syuvg2qeqduyvp2